Block

#20,541,582
Block Number
20,541,582 @ 01/03/2025, 22:47:30
Status
Finalized
ID
0x0139708e88f63b98d5e4cce56d19836bcbd6acab45846baec9fcaf01224dc377
Transactions
Gas Used
291716/40000000 (0.73% Used)
Total Score
2,005,275,908 (+99)
Rewards
1.18 VTHO